使用tuple返回多个值

17.4编写并测试findbook函数

#include<iostream>

#include<vector>

#include<string>

#include<tuple>

#include<algorithm>

#include"Sales_data.h"

using namespace std;

typedef tuple<vector<Sales_data>::size_type,vector<Sales_data>::const_iterator,vector<Sales_data>::const_iterator> matches;



vector<matches> findbook(const vector<vector<Sales_data>> &files,const string &book)

{

    vector<matches> ret;

    for(auto it=files.begin();it!=files.end();++it)

    {

        auto found=equal_range(it->begin(),it->end(),book,compareIsbn);

        if(found.first!=found.second)

            ret.push_back(make_tuple(it-files.begin(),found.first,found.second));

    }

    return ret;

}



void reportResult(istream &in,ostream &os,const vector<vector<Sales_data>> &files)

{

    string s;

    while(in>>s)

    {

        auto trans=findbook(files,s);

        if(trans.empty())

        {

            cout<<s<<" not found in any stores "<<endl;

            continue;

        }

        for(const auto &store:trans)

        {

            os<<"stores "<<get<0>(store)<<" sales: "

                <<accumulate(get<1>(store),get<2>(store),Sales_data(s))

                <<endl;

        }

    }

}

17.5重写findbook,令其返回一个pair,包含一个索引和一个迭代器pair。

typedef pair<vector<Sales_data>::size_type,pair<vector<Sales_data>::const_iterator,vector<Sales_data>::const_iterator>> match;

vector<match> findbook1(const vector<vector<Sales_data>> &files,const string &book)

{

    vector<match> ret;

    for(auto it=files.begin();it!=files.end();++it)

    {

        auto found=equal_range(it->begin(),it->end(),book,compareIsbn);

        if(found.first!=found.second)

            ret.push_back(make_pair(it-files.begin(),make_pair(found.first,found.second)));

    }

    return ret;

}
